Adjusting the set speed

To change the set speed, operate the lever until the desired set speed
is obtained.
Increases the speed

Canceling and resuming the constant speed control

Pulling the lever toward you
1
cancels the constant speed
control.
The speed setting is also canceled
when the brakes are applied or the
clutch pedal (manual transmission
only) is depressed.
Pushing the lever up resumes
2
the constant speed control.
Resuming is available when the vehicle speed is more than approximately
40 km/h (25 mph)
